Background: Over 200 million under-five-children born in low-income countries are at risk of not reaching their development potential and infectious diseases are the leading cause of development deficits in these regions.Methods: A cross-sectional study was conducted to investigate personal and household hygiene practices among 154 mothers and their association with the incidence of infectious diseases among 167 children aged 6 months to 59 months in Patuakhali district, Bangladesh.Results: Only 13.6% of the mothers had proper hand washing knowledge. Besides, 14% and 53.9% of the mothers washed their hands with soap and only with water respectively before feeding their child. About 68.2% of mothers prepared food on the ground and half (49.5%) of the toilet did not have a hand washing location beside it. The risk of childhood infectious disease was significantly associated with hand washing of mothers before feeding a child (OR: 2.3, 95% CI: 1.5-4.1, p<0.05) and hand washing of child before eating (OR: 3.4, 95% CI: 1.8-5.7, p<0.05).Conclusions: Hand washing agents were inadequate and compliance to hand washing was poor. Therefore, the continuous focus is needed on the mother's awareness construction to increase the compliance to hand washing practice among mothers as well as their child with soap, especially during child feeding.

Background - In recent years there has been a proliferation of alternative tobacco and nicotine products that reduce consumers’ exposure to harmful substances and therefore have the potential to reduce risk to health. Post-market surveillance enables the evaluation of newly introduced tobacco and nicotine products (aka potentially reduced risk products (PRRPs)) at a population level. This study aims to investigate tobacco and nicotine consumer demographics and discover how people are using these products, and characterise behavioral trends as transitions between tobacco heated products (THPs) and other nicotine products. These behavioural aspects, in conjunction with the intrinsic risk of the product, are essential for assessing the potential health effects and establishing a population risk assessment. Design and methods - This epidemiological cross-sectional study will collect data using a self-administered study instrument from the general Japanese population aged 20 years and older. The targeted sampling size is up to 5,000 participants per study wave. The study addresses the following objectives: estimation of tobacco and nicotine use prevalence; characterisation of  product usage by product type; changes in use behaviour in general, with particular emphasis on the introduction of THPs in the time period of one year; risk perceptions of different tobacco products and no tobacco usage; and participant perceived health status and quality of life. Discussion - The description of tobacco and nicotine product use behaviour, the estimation of prevalence data, the measuring of product-specific risk perception and the change of tobacco use behaviour within one year will allow for a comprehensive assessment of the effect of introducing THPs into a market. These data could also be used to inform a system dynamics population model in order to estimate the public health impact of introducing a THP into the Japanese market.

ABSTRACT Introduction: Contamination of nitrate is one of the most common groundwater problems worldwide. Around 70% of residents in the state of Kelantan still rely on groundwater as their primary source of water supply. Extensive usage of fertilizer in agricultural areas may cause nitrate leaching into the groundwater. This study aimed to determine the level of nitrate in groundwater and health risk assessment at three villages in Tanah Merah District, Kelantan, Malaysia. Subjects and Method: This was a cross-sectional study conducted at Tanah Merah district, Kelantan, in January 2020. A total of 52 residents was selected by purposive sampling. The inclusion criteria for study subjects were long life residents, age ≥18 years old, and groundwater as a primary source of drinking supply. The study variables were (1) Level of nitrate in groundwater measured according to age (year), depth (meter), and distance (meter) of well from the agricultural area; and (2) Health risk assessment measured by hazard quotient (HQ). A set of questionnaires consisted of four sections to gather information related to socio-demographic, water usage, living environment, and health status. Groundwater samples were collected in duplicates and were analysed using a Hanna Instruments portable pH/ORP/ISE meter with an attached nitrate electrode. The data were reported descriptively. Results: Nitrate levels were found to be under the maximum acceptable value of 10 mg/L, as stated by the Drinking Water Quality Standard of Malaysia. Nitrate level ranged from 0.22 to 8.81 mg/L (Mean= 2.94; SD= 2.27). Spearman rho correlation showed that nitrate level was significantly and negatively correlated the age of wells (r= -0.31; p= 0.025). Nitrate level was not significantly correlated with the depth (r= 0.19; p= 0.183) and distance of wells (r= -0.05; p= 0.751). Hazard quotient (HQ) for all study subjects was <1, which means that exposure to nitrate contained drinking water in study subjects was not detrimental to health. Conclusion: Nitrate levels were below the maximum acceptable value, but continuous monitoring from health authorities is essential since other seasons of paddy planting may contribute higher deposition of nitrate into groundwater. Abstract Background Moderate to severe cellulitis is a common reason for presentation to the emergency department and administration of intravenous antibiotics. Misdiagnosis of cellulitis occurs frequently as the disease can masquerade as a wide variety of noninfectious and infectious problems. There are currently no studies evaluating the impact of infectious diseases physicians on the diagnostic accuracy and management of cellulitis referred to an outpatient parenteral antibiotic clinic from the emergency department. The objective of this study was to quantify the prevalence of misdiagnosed moderate to severe cellulitis through an evaluation by an infectious diseases specialist, characterize the alternative diagnoses, and assess variables associated with misdiagnosis. Methods A prospective cross-sectional study of adults referred from emergency departments with presumed moderate to severe cellulitis to an outpatient parenteral antibiotic clinic staffed by infectious diseases specialists. Results 301 consecutive patients with presumed cellulitis were evaluated over a 6-month period. A concurring diagnosis of cellulitis was found in 170 patients (56.5%), for a misdiagnosis rate of 43.5% (131/301). Table 1 summarizes the alternative diagnoses. Infectious conditions other than cellulitis were the most common (63/301; 20.9%), with abscess being present in 23 (7.6%) of patients. Fifty-two of 301 (17.3%) of the diagnoses were noninfectious and 16/301 (5.3%) patients had a dual diagnosis where minor cellulitis was present, but secondary to another, predomintating condition. The presence of stasis dermatitis (OR 6.62, P = 0.013) and a history of physical trauma (OR 1.76, P = 0.046) were associated with a misdiagnosis. 31.9% (107/335) of antibiotic regimens prescribed by emergency physicians were inappropriate or sub-optimal compared with 7.9% (22/280) of those ordered by infectious disease doctors. Conclusion Moderate to severe cellulitis was incorrectly diagnosed in nearly half of the patients referred for intravenous antibiotics and resulted in a high rate of unstewardly antimicrobial use.
